तत्व एक तत्व . के अंदर उदाहरण के लिए अवधि . के अलावा और कुछ नहीं है div . के अंदर तत्व तत्व। जावास्क्रिप्ट प्रदान किया है .contains() यह पता लगाने की विधि कि क्या एक तत्व में दूसरा तत्व है। यह विधि वास्तव में सत्य returns लौटाती है अगर शर्त पूरी होती है तो झूठी returns .
वाक्यविन्यास
node.contains(node);
उदाहरण
निम्नलिखित उदाहरण में, एक अवधि तत्व एक div . के अंदर है तत्व। इसलिए " .शामिल है ()" विधि वापस आ गई है सत्य कोड के निष्पादन पर और प्रदर्शित परिणाम आउटपुट में।
<html> <body> <div id="div"> <p>There is a <span id="span"><b>span</b></span> element inside me.</p> </div> <p id = "contain"></p> <script> var span = document.getElementById("span"); var div = document.getElementById("div").contains(span); document.getElementById("contain").innerHTML = div; </script> </body> </html>
आउटपुट
There is a span element inside of me. true